Position Description


The Senior Manager, Incentive Compensation Design will support the review of existing line of business incentive programs and the design of new incentive compensation across multiple lines of business.


Responsibilities:
- Provide thought leadership across the business on the development of line of business incentive programs; linking programs to overall compensation philosophy and corporate programs.

- Consolidate information from various data streams and produce reports to be used for management decision making

- Work with business owners and sponsors to establish effectiveness metrics

- Support the individual design project management teams

- Facilitate data collection efforts for Bank Incentive Design Steering Committee

- Conduct annual re-approval of metrics

- Support the communications and change management efforts during plan implementation

- Work with broader compensation team to provide a bridge between incentive plans and other reward and recognition programs

- Ensure proper documentation and audit processes are developed, approved and followed

Basic Qualifications:

- 4 year degree

- 5 years of experience in Compensation or Incentive Compensation Design

Preferred Qualifications:

- Experience in retail banking, small business or commercial banking

- Demonstrated experience partnering with business line units regarding incentives

- Experience working within an matrix corporate environment for a large, diversified organization

- Proficiency in Excel and Powerpoint

- Superior analytical skills

- Ability to work independently

- Ability to work on several large assignments simultaneously

- Strong teamwork and collaboration

- Strong written and verbal communication skills
